Super Mario Bros. 30th Anniversary Live
Super Mario Bros. 30th Anniversary Live was a pair of concerts that ran on September 20 and September 21, 2015, in Japan, as part of the Super Mario Bros. 30th Anniversary event. The September 20 show was hosted at the Osaka International Convention Center's Main Hall, while the September 21 show was hosted at the Tokyo International Forum, Hall A.[1] In addition to the concert, merchandise was sold at the event, both related to the concert as well as related to the Super Mario Bros. 30th Anniversary event.[2]

Credits[edit]
- Music Director & Keyboards: Masanori Sasaji
- Bass: Shingo Tanaka
- Drums: Chisato Kawaguchi
- Guitar: Kenji Kitajima
- Guitar & Banjo: Hironori Akiyama
- Percussion: ASA-CHANG
- Trumpet: Koji Nishimura, Luis Valle
- Trombone: Eijiro Nakagawa
- Bass Trombone: Katsuhisa Asari
- Saxophone: Osamu Yoshida, Takuo Yamamoto, Ryoji Ihara
- Violin: SAKAYA (originally announced as Toshihiro Nakanishi)
- Keyboards & Vocals: Tomomi Oda
- MC: Yoshida Hisaki (Nippon Broadcasting System announcer)
- Special Guests: Koji Kondo, Takashi Tezuka
